Why does this matter? Palang Tod: Damaad Ji is a product of India's post-OTT (Over-The-Top) boom, where censorship from television and cinema no longer applies. These series are designed for a specific audience: adult males seeking quick, sensationalized drama with sexual tension, often framed within conservative family structures to add a layer of "forbidden" appeal.

The existence of "Verified" tags highlights a parallel economy: while ULLU is a paid platform (subscription required), many users seek free, pirated versions. These third-party distributors use "Verified" to build trust among users wary of spam or low-quality fakes.

Palang Tod: Damaad Ji 2 (Part 1) is a Hindi-language erotic drama web series released in 2022 on the Ullu app. It serves as a continuation of the popular Damaad Ji storyline within the broader Palang Tod anthology. General Overview Series Title: Palang Tod: Damaad Ji 2 (Part 1) Release Date: June 7, 2022 Platform: Ullu Digital Private Limited Language: Hindi Genre: Drama, Romance, Erotic Runtime: Approximately 20 minutes Cast and Crew

The series features several recurring actors from the Ullu platform: Rajsi Verma as Ranjana (The Mother-in-law) Aayushi Jaiswal as Kumud (The Wife) Sameer as Mohan (The Damaad/Son-in-law) Shashank Ved as Rakesh Muskaan Agarwal as Kusum Director: Manmeet Singh Sodhi Plot Summary

The story follows Mohan, who is recovering at home from an injury. To assist with his care, his wife Kumud invites her mother, Ranjana, to stay with them. However, the dynamic shifts as Ranjana and Mohan grow closer, leading to a secret affair.

In Part 1 of Season 2, the plot thickens when Rakesh discovers their illicit relationship and begins to blackmail Mohan, forcing him into a complex and devious series of events that catch everyone off guard.
